목록Python/Do something (30)
CDW (Coding Discussion World)

1편에서는 Kivy를 설치하고 간단한 테스트 앱을 실행시켜 보았다. 2022.10.27 - [Python/Do something] - python(kivy) - kivy로 안드로이드 App 만들어보기 (1) python(kivy) - kivy로 안드로이드 App 만들어보기 (1) 안드로이드 App을 만들어 보고 싶어졌고, 어떤 언어와 프레임워크로 만들지 고민하다가 파이썬 공부도 할겸 파이썬을 이용해보기로 했다 했다. 사실 App 만드는데는 파이썬보다 더 좋은 언어들이 pymin.tistory.com 2편에서도 마찬가지로 아주 간단한 예제를 보면서 kivy에 대해 조금 더 알아보자 우선 kivy가 설치된 venv 폴더에 들어가서 파이썬 파일을 만들고 아래와 같이 입력해보자 import kivy kivy.r..

안드로이드 App을 만들어 보고 싶어졌고, 어떤 언어와 프레임워크로 만들지 고민하다가 파이썬 공부도 할겸 파이썬을 이용해보기로 했다 했다. 사실 App 만드는데는 파이썬보다 더 좋은 언어들이 많지만 이번에는 파이썬이다. 프레임워크는 어떤것을 사용할까 고민하다가 정보가 제일 많다고 해서 Kivy로 정했다. 그럼 이제 Kivy를 설치해보자. Kivy는 pip로 바로 설치해도 되지만 다른 영역과의 호환성 등으로 인해 가상 환경에서 만드는 것을 추천한다. Create a new virtual environment for your Kivy project. A virtual environment will prevent possible installation conflicts with other Python vers..

이전 장에서는 동일 wifi 환경이 아니라 스마트폰의 LTE를 사용하거나 정말 멀리 떨어진 곳에서의 연결 방법에 대해 알아보았는데 최초 연결을 위해서는 USB를 사용하거나 동일한 wifi 환경에 있어야 했다. 이번 장에서는 스마트폰과 제어PC가 동일 wifi 환경이 아닌 곳에서 adb 최초을 하는 방법을 설명하고자 한다. *이전글 참조 2022.05.16 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 5 python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 5 이전 장에서는 PC~스마트폰 간의 연동을 위해 USB 또는 동일 Wifi 환경에서의 연동 방법에 대해 알아 보았고, 이번 장에서는 동일 wifi 환경이 아니라..

이전 장에서는 PC~스마트폰 간의 연동을 위해 USB 또는 동일 Wifi 환경에서의 연동 방법에 대해 알아 보았고, 이번 장에서는 동일 wifi 환경이 아니라 스마트폰의 LTE를 사용하거나 정말 멀리 떨어진 곳에서의 연결 방법에 대해 알아보고자 한다. *이전글 참조 2022.05.16 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 4 python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 4 지난 장에서는 USB를 통해 PC~스마트폰과의 연결을 진행하였다. *이전편 2022.05.16 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 3 python ..

지난 장에서는 USB를 통해 PC~스마트폰과의 연결을 진행하였다. *이전편 2022.05.16 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 3 python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 3 이전 편에서 PC환경 구축을 위한 기본적인 세팅은 완료했고, 이제 appium server 및 doctor 설치를 하고 PC와 스마트폰을 연결하고자 한다. 혹시 PC 환경 구축이 끝나지 않았다면 이전 글을 참고하시길 pymin.tistory.com 이번 장에서는 wifi를 통한 PC~스마트폰과의 연결을 해보고자 한다. 스카트폰의 개발자 옵션에서 무선 디버깅을 클릭한다. 이때 스마트폰이 wifi를 잡고 있어햐만 무선 디..

이전 편에서 PC환경 구축을 위한 기본적인 세팅은 완료했고, 이제 appium server 및 doctor 설치를 하고 PC와 스마트폰을 연결하고자 한다. 혹시 PC 환경 구축이 끝나지 않았다면 이전 글을 참고하시길 바랍니다. *이전편 참고 2022.05.16 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 2 python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 2 이전 편에서 PC환경 구축을 위해 JDK와 Android SDK 설치를 진행했고 이번 편에서는 Appium 설치를 하려고 한다. *JDK와 Android SDK 설치가 궁금하다면 아래 내용 참고 2022.05.15 - [Python/Do something..

이전 편에서 PC환경 구축을 위해 JDK와 Android SDK 설치를 진행했고 이번 편에서는 Appium 설치를 하려고 한다. *JDK와 Android SDK 설치가 궁금하다면 아래 내용 참고 2022.05.15 - [Python/Do something] - python - Appium 으로 스마트폰 무선 연동하고 컨트롤하기 - 1 1) Java JDK 설치 및 환경 변수 설정 2) Android SDK 설치 및 환경 변수 설정 3) Appium 설치 4) Node.js 설치 3) appium설치를 위해 아래 사이트로 이동후 'Downlaod appium'을 클릭한다. http://appium.io/ (아니면 바로 github로 이동해도 된다. https://github.com/appium/appium..

이번에는 Appium을 통해 PC ~ 스마트폰을 연결하고 스마트폰을 자동으로 컨트롤해서 app등을 실행시키고 결과를 가져오고자 한다. Appium을 통해 스마트폰을 컨트롤하기 위해서는 아래 순서로 진행이 필요하다. 1. PC 환경 구축 (Java JDK, Android SDK, Appium 설치 등) 2. PC~스마트폰 간에 adb 연결 (USB를 통한 연결, Wi-fi를 통한 연결, 기타 무선 방법을 통한 연결) 3. adb 연결 이후 파이썬 스크립트를 통한 스마트폰 컨트롤 및 로그 수집 먼저 PC 환경 구축이다. PC 환경 구축을 위해서는 아래 프로그램 설치 및 환경 변수(PATH) 설정이 필요하다. 1) Java JDK 설치 및 환경 변수 설정 2) Android SDK 설치 및 환경 변수 설정 3..